    Nestled along the western coast of Mauritius, La Preneuse is a captivating public beach that embodies the essence of a tropical paradise. With its powdery white sands and tranquil turquoise waters, it offers a perfect setting for relaxation, family outings, and water activities. Visitors can enjoy the warm sun while lounging on the beach, or take a refreshing dip in the crystal-clear waters. The beach is also known for its stunning views of the surrounding landscape, including the picturesque Le Morne Brabant mountain in the distance, making it a popular spot for photography en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. As the day winds down, La Preneuse transforms into a magical spot to witness breathtaking sunsets, where vibrant hues paint the sky and reflect beautifully on the water, creating a serene atmosphere perfect for romantic evenings. The beach is easily accessible and provides a laid-back environment ideal for families, couples, and solo travelers looking to unwind. In addition to the sun and sand, visitors can partake in various water sports, from snorkeling to paddleboarding, allowing them to experience the vibrant marine life that inhabits the nearby coral reefs. Local vendors often set up stalls nearby, offering delicious Mauritian street food and refreshing drinks, adding to the beach's appeal. Whether you're looking to relax on the beach, explore the waters, or simply soak in the stunning scenery, La Preneuse promises an unforgettable experience for all who visit.
